跳转到主要内容

常见问题

会话管理

群URL是否有有效期,失效后怎么办?

答:群URL有有效期,默认有效期365天,群主、群名称等变动会触发群URL有效期过期。

建群时的UUID有什么用?

答:UUID主要用于控制建群请求的幂等性,防止手抖、重试时错误地重复创建群聊会话。

如何获取群聊的人员或群聊名称信息

答:若群聊为企业内部群,可通过查询群信息接口获取。

人员离职,普通群若要移除对应人员有自动化方案吗?

答:普通群暂无方案,因普通群中人员存在并无其他关联关系。目前只有企业内部群可以满足离职时自动离开本企业下的内部群。

消息通知

工作通知发送OA消息为什么提示接受者不能超过5个人?

答:发送OA消息,如果设置了消息状态栏,此时系统需要为以后更新消息状态栏做准备,系统处理时长较长,因此一次请求最多只能给5个人发。详情参见消息通知类型-OA消息 工作通知发送OA消息为什么提示接受者不能超过5个人?

如何获取工作通知发送失败的原因?

答:可以使用工作通知查询接口,查询工作通知的发送结果,发送结果中会有为什么没有接收到的展示,比如userId无效,发送过于频繁等。详情参见获取工作通知消息的发送结果接口。 如何获取工作通知发送失败的原因?

查询工作通知发送结果和更新工作通知为什么偶尔会出现失败?

答:常见的失败原因主要由于工作通知的结果查询和更新时间超出了工作通知发送的时限(24小时)。建议检查查询和更新时间是否在发送的有效时限内。

怎样控制链接在钉钉内打开还是在浏览器中打开?

答:你可以通过pc_slide的属性来控制是否使用钉钉内浏览器打开链接
  • 在浏览器打开:dingtalk://dingtalkclient/page/link?url=https%3A%2F%2Fwww.baidu.com&pc_slide=false&title=title
  • 在钉钉内打开:dingtalk://dingtalkclient/page/link?url=https%3A%2F%2Fwww.baidu.com&pc_slide=true&title=title

说明

  • url:为需要访问的地址,需要进行urlEnCode编码
  • pc_slide:控制是否在浏览器打开还是在钉钉内打开
  • title:代表在钉钉内打开时左上角的文字,默认为:详情

工作通知消息接口调用失败

当调用工作通知消息接口出错时,请参考以下信息进行排查:
  1. 首先确认,是否是由于工作消息接口调用触发限制导致的:
    • 同一个应用相同消息的内容同一个用户一天只能接收一次。
    • 同一个微应用给同一个用户发送消息,企业内部开发方式一天不得超过500次。
    • 通过设置to_all_user参数全员推送消息,一天最多3次。
    • 同一个微应用给同一个用户发送消息,第三方企业应用一天不得超过 100 次。
  2. 调用获取工作通知消息的发送进度接口,确认该工作消息是已经成功发送完成。
  3. 调用获取工作通知消息的发送结果接口,如果接收者在forbidden_user_id_list中,则说明超出了工作消息发送次数限制,如果在failed_user_id_list中,则说明接收者接收失败,重新发送。
  4. “消息链接在PC端工作台打开”这种跳转方式,只有工作消息类型为OA消息时才支持移动端跳转到应用。

发送工作通知与机器人发送消息选择图片类型的格式标准分别是什么?

答:如下表所示。
机器人发送图片消息(机器人图片尺寸单位px)工作通知发送图片消息(工作通知图片尺寸单位px)
宽度高度宽度高度
宽度 ≤ 358高度 ≤ 350宽度 ≤ 338高度 ≤ 677
**发送后展示的尺寸:**336 × 189

发送工作通知无报错,但接收人员未收到工作通知

答:发送工作通知出现人员未收到工作通知,其可能原因包括但不限于以下几点:
  • 企业内部应用发送消息单次最多只能给5000人发送
  • 给同一员工一天只能发送一条内容相同的消息通知。
  • 企业内部应用每天给每个员工最多可发送500条消息通知
  • 企业内部应用发送消息时,每分钟最多有5000人可以接收到消息。
此外,出现上述问题可以通过获取工作通知消息的发送结果来查询发送结果。

发送工作通知有哪些注意事项?

答:发送工作通知需注意以下几点:
  • 同一个应用相同消息的内容同一个用户一天只能接收一次。
  • 同一个微应用给同一个用户发送消息,企业内部开发方式一天不得超过500次。
  • 通过设置to_all_user参数全员推送消息,一天最多3次。
  • 同一个微应用给同一个用户发送消息,第三方企业应用一天不得超过 100 次。
  • 调用获取工作通知消息的发送进度接口,确认该工作消息是已经成功发送完成。
  • 调用获取工作通知消息的发送结果接口,如果接收者在forbidden_user_id_list中,则说明超出了工作消息发送次数限制,如果在failed_user_id_list中,则说明接收者接收失败,重新发送。
  • “消息链接在PC端工作台打开”这种跳转方式,只有工作消息类型为OA消息时才支持移动端跳转到应用。

PC端消息链接如何在侧边栏打开?

答:在PC客户端点击消息中的URL链接时,希望在PC客户端打开而不是外跳到浏览器,可参考消息链接说明 示例:dingtalk://dingtalkclient/page/link?url=http%3A%2F%2Fwww.dingtalk.io&pc_slide=true 参数说明:传参URL必须urlEncode(编码处理),pc_slide如果为true表示在PC客户端侧边栏打开, false或者不传表示用浏览器打开。

机器人

如何编辑或者删除群插件

答:群插件目前暂不支持编辑和删除功能。

修改机器人名称如何生效

答:修改机器人名称生效的方式如下:
  • 修改机器人名称之后,添加到正式群聊会话中的机器人名称生效。
  • 若是点击调试进入的测试群“xxxxxxxx-TEST”,修改机器人名称后,则需要重新点击调试,否则修改名称不生效。修改机器人名称如何生效

机器人上传头像在Windows端显示不清晰

答:遇到上述PC端显示机器人头像不清晰可能原因如下: 这是由于PC端设备屏幕的分辨率导致,屏幕分辨率不同会造成显示效果不同。

调用机器人发送markdown消息时,空格与换行如何实现?

答:空格与换行实现方式如下:
  • 空格格式:&nbsp 或 &#160 或 &#xA0
  • 换行格式: \n

重要

\n前后两个空格。

如何获取企业内部应用机器人robotCode?

答:登录开发者后台,机器人在保存发布完成后,即可查看机器人robotCode。 机器人robotCode

如何添加企业内部应用机器人入群?

说明

  1. 企业内部机器人已完成保存发布。详情参见配置企业机器人
  2. 企业内部企应用已完成发布,否则企业内部其他成员无法查看到该机器人,详情参见发布应用。
答:添加机器人入群方法如下: 机器人入群

如何获取企业内部应用机器人Webhook的access_token?

机器人添加入群之后,才能查看机器人Webhook的access_token值。
答:获取Webhook的access_token值的方式如下: Webhook中Token值

如何手动在钉钉客户端创建一个企业内部群?

在机器人所在的企业,创建一个企业内部群。如已有该企业的企业内部群,此步骤可跳过。
例如“机器人”所在企业为“测试组织演示”,创建企业内部群必须为“测试组织演示[内部群]”。
如何手动在钉钉客户端创建一个企业内部群?